My experience so far is that PSM Certificate Manager is never launched
when PKCS#12 link is clicked. Not on Windows. Not on Linux (as described
by the bug filer). Do not remember for Mac OS X.
Here is what I think is the explanation for the behavior on windows:
On Windows PKCS#12 file type is associated with MS Crypto certificate
manager. So when someone clicks on the PKCS#12 file link, Windows crypto
manager is launched for importing the keys/certificates.
Since IE and Chrome (do not know about Safari and Opera) uses the same
Windows Crypto DB/Manager, the imported keys/certificates in PKCS#12 is
always visible to both browsers. FF does not uses Windows CertDB - FF
uses it's own CertDB. As a result, imported key/cert is not visible in
PSM certificate manager.
